Sexual abuse trial begins for ex-Arizona state lawmaker Tony Navarrete
The trial of a man who once served in the Arizona State Senate is underway. Tony Navarrete, who represented a Phoenix-based legislative district as a Democratic State Senator, was arrested in August 2021 for alleged sexual abuse involving an underage child, and an alleged attempt to abuse another.

VP Kamala Harris to visit Northern Arizona
The Vice President is expected to visit Northern Arizona University's Flagstaff campus as part of her 'Fight For Our Freedoms College Tour,' which began a month ago. White House officials say the tour is designed to mobilize young people in the ongoing fight for fundamental freedoms and rights. The Vice President will also urge students to register to vote.

Abortion rights, marijuana questions expected to drive Ohio residents to polls as early voting starts
In-person voting for a November ballot measure over abortion rights is beginning in Ohio, the latest state where voters will decide the issue after the U.S. Supreme Court overturned a nationwide right to the procedure last year.

Biden endorses FTC's plan to eliminate hidden fees: 'They sure matter to working folks'
President Joe Biden on Wednesday announced a proposed rule by the Federal Trade Commission to ban any hidden and bogus junk fees, which can mask the total cost of concert tickets, hotel rooms and utility bills.
